New Music Loves is a Drug

Leighton Meester is back with a new song “Your Love’s a Drug”, which is rumored to be the 2nd single from her upcoming debut album, also titled Your Love’s a Drug.

While Leighton Meester doesn’t appear to be nothing in real-life like the wealthy, entitled character she portrays on Gossip Girl, it’s easy to imagine Blair Waldorf’s “money fixes everything” attitude seeping into the making of this album.

How else to explain major league producers and songwriters such as RedOne, J.R. Rotem, Kara DioGuardi and Polow da Don on the debut album of an artist whose main claim to musical fame is a featured role on a Cobra Starship single? Half-baked fan fiction plotlines aside, early songs like the Robin Thicke-assisted “Somebody To Love” and “Your Love Is A Drug” have an electro-pop vibe that suggest a more common take on the sounds of Lady GaGa and Gwen Stefani.

Behind Closed Doors Leighton Meester

Buzznet caught up with Leighton Meester in honor of the release of her new danceable single ‘Somebody To Love’, a collab with singer/songwriter Robin Thicke. The Gossip Girl’s previous foray into music, you probably remember, was guest vocals for Cobra Starship’s radio hit ‘Good Girls Go Bad’. Teaming up was fun, but the TV actress has been in and out of the studio, writing and recording her own stuff.

Find out what Leighton has to say about boys and love, Behind Closed Doors. It’s no suprise that she believes in “undeniable chemistry”–how else would she nail the part of Queen B and Chuck Bass’ lover on the CW’s best show?

Shower Scene with Leighton Meester in Roomate Ends with a Bloody Bellybutton

When you think of Aly & AJ, one of the last names that might come to mind is Alfred Hitchcock. And when you think of Leighton Meester and Minka Kelly, blood and gore isn’t exactly the order of the day. But next September, all these diverse forces will come together for The Roomate, a movie a Single White Female storyline and hopes to terrify a new generation with a classic scene revolving around two key words: bloody bellybutton.

“I think it’s exciting to be able to continue to do our music, but at the same time branch out into our own acting careers,” explained Aly Michalka recently, proud of not only her and AJ’s new band name (78violet), but also movie careers that recently had Aly shoot Roommate with Leighton, Minka and Cam Gigandet. ‘Roommate was super cool to shoot with Leighton and Minka. They were sweet girls, and I had a fun time doing my crazy shower scene.”

Um, shower scene? “Oh, we did an ode to Hitchcock,” Aly noted of the film, which has Minka’s college student paired with the mentally-unhinged Leighton, who seeks to become her only friend by scaring away those around her, including Aly as Tracy. “There’s this crazy shower scene with me and Leighton, and she ends up ripping out my belly-button in the scene.”

Talk about bring Vivian Leigh’s classic Psycho death into the 21st century — but how, you may ask, does someone rip out another person’s belly button?

“I have a belly-button ring in, and she rips it out,” Aly explained. “It’s very intense; we shot it in one whole day.”

Always one to sacrifice for her craft, Aly told us that she was as wrinkly as a raisin by the time the shot was in the can. “I was in the shower for like 12 hours straight,” she laughed. “But it was fun, and it was something that I won’t forget. It’s great to be able to mix it up and do different roles and do different projects that you’re really passionate about.”

Stay tuned for “The Roommate” in September 2010, and you can look forward to holding your own belly in pain. “I love [acting], and being about to do my music at the same time; it’s awesome,” she explained. “AJ and I will always do our music together. But as actresses, we want to be taken seriously separately and when we come together for our music that’s a whole other story.”
